Abstract

The continuous emergence of tasks can pile up other tasks regardless of whether the task's priority is essential or urgent. This makes tasks that should be of high priority overlooked and left undone. This research was conducted to solve this problem so that there is no overlapping work for the programmer. In the research, a Decision Support System will be applied using the Analytic Hierarchy Process method and Simple Additive Weighting simultaneously, which is combined with the Eisenhower Matrix in its implementation. The application of "ngebit" will be the basis for seeing the work progress of several workers in the organization. The result obtained is a decision that can be seen from the application used in the implementation. This can provide a solution to hoarding tasks and valuable for the division of tasks based on the abilities of team members.
